What is a commercial paring knife
A commercial paring knife is a small, precision-cutting tool designed for intricate food prep tasks such as peeling, trimming, and detailed garnishing. Constructed with durable high-carbon stainless steel blades and heat-resistant handles, it is commonly used in professional kitchens, culinary schools, and catering operations.
